Look at this list of resolutions not against Iraq but against Isreal!!! 65 UN resolutions Resolution 106: "...‘condemns’ Israel for Gaza raid" Resolution 111: "...‘condemns’ Israel for raid on Syria that killed fifty-six people" Resolution 127: "...‘recommends’ Israel suspend its ‘no-man’s zone’ in Jerusalem" Resolution 162: "...‘urges’ Israel to comply with UN decisions" Resolution 171: "...determines flagrant violations’ by Israel in its attack on Syria" Resolution 228: "...‘censures’ Israel for its attack on Samu in the West Bank, then under Jordanian control" Resolution 237: "...‘urges’ Israel to allow return of new 1967 Palestinian refugees" Resolution 248: "...‘condemns’ Israel for its massive attack on Karameh in Jordan" Resolution 250: "...‘calls’ on Israel to refrain from holding military parade in Jerusalem" Resolution 251: "...‘deeply deplores’ Israeli military parade in Jerusalem in defiance of Resolution 250" Resolution 252: "...‘declares invalid’ Israel’s acts to unify Jerusalem as Jewish capital" Resolution 256: "...‘condemns’ Israeli raids on Jordan as ‘flagrant violation" Resolution 259: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s refusal to accept UN mission to probe occupation" Resolution 262: "...‘condemns’ Israel for attack on Beirut airport" Resolution 265: "...‘condemns’ Israel for air attacks for Salt in Jordan" Resolution 267: "...‘censures’ Israel for administrative acts to change the status of Jerusalem" Resolution 270: "...‘condemns’ Israel for air attacks on villages in southern Lebanon" Resolution 271: "...‘condemns’ Israel’s failure to obey UN resolutions on Jerusalem" Resolution 279: "...‘demands’ withdrawal of Israeli forces from Lebanon" Resolution 280: "....‘condemns’ Israeli’s attacks against Lebanon" Resolution 285: "...‘demands’ immediate Israeli withdrawal form Lebanon" Resolution 298: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s changing of the status of Jerusalem" Resolution 313: "...‘demands’ that Israel stop attacks against Lebanon" Resolution 316: "...‘condemns’ Israel for repeated attacks on Lebanon" Resolution 317: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s refusal to release Arabs abducted in Lebanon" Resolution 332: "...‘condemns’ Israel’s repeated attacks against Lebanon" Resolution 337: "...‘condemns’ Israel for violating Lebanon’s sovereignty" Resolution 347: "...‘condemns’ Israeli attacks on Lebanon" Resolution 425: "...‘calls’ on Israel to withdraw its forces from Lebanon" Resolution 427: "...‘calls’ on Israel to complete its withdrawal from Lebanon’ Resolution 444: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s lack of cooperation with UN peacekeeping forces" Resolution 446: "...‘determines’ that Israeli settlements are a ‘serious obstruction’ to peace and calls on Israel to abide by the Fourth Geneva Convention" Resolution 450: "...‘calls’ on Israel to stop attacking Lebanon" Resolution 452: "...‘calls’ on Israel to cease building settlements in occupied territories" Resolution 465: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s settlements and asks all member states not to assist Israel’s settlements program" Resolution 467: "...‘strongly deplores’ Israel’s military intervention in Lebanon" Resolution 468: "...‘calls’ on Israel to rescind illegal expulsions of two Palestinian mayors and a judge and to facilitate their return" Resolution 469: "...‘strongly deplores’ Israel’s failure to observe the council’s order not to deport Palestinians" Resolution 471: "...‘expresses deep concern’ at Israel’s failure to abide by the Fourth Geneva Convention" Resolution 476: "...‘reiterates’ that Israel’s claims to Jerusalem are ‘null and void’ Resolution 478: "...‘censures (Israel) in the strongest terms’ for its claim to Jerusalem in its ‘Basic Law’ Resolution 484: "...‘declares it imperative’ that Israel re-admit two deported Palestinian mayors" Resolution 487: "...‘strongly condemns’ Israel for its attack on Iraq’s nuclear facility" Resolution 497: "...‘decides’ that Israel’s annexation of Syria’s Golan Heights is ‘null and void’ and demands that Israel rescind its decision forthwith" Resolution 498: "...‘calls’ on Israel to withdraw from Lebanon" Resolution 501: "...‘calls’ on Israel to stop attacks against Lebanon and withdraw its troops" Resolution 509: "...‘demands’ that Israel withdraw its forces forthwith and unconditionally from Lebanon" Resolution 515: "...‘demands’ that Israel lift its siege of Beirut and allow food supplies to be brought in" Resolution 517: "...‘censures’ Israel for failing to obey UN resolutions and demands that Israel withdraw its forces from Lebanon" Resolution 518: "...‘demands’ that Israel cooperate fully with UN forces in Lebanon" Resolution 520: "...‘condemns’ Israel’s attack into West Beirut" Resolution 573: "...‘condemns’ Israel ‘vigorously’ for bombing Tunisia in attack on PLO headquarters Resolution 587: "...‘takes note’ of previous calls on Israel to withdraw its forces from Lebanon and urges all parties to withdraw" Resolution 592: "...‘strongly deplores’ the killing of Palestinian students at Bir Zeit University by Israeli troops" Resolution 605: "...‘strongly deplores’ Israel’s policies and practices denying the human rights of Palestinians Resolution 607: "...‘calls’ on Israel not to deport Palestinians and strongly requests it to abide by the Fourth Geneva Convention Resolution 608: "...‘deeply regrets’ that Israel has defied the United Nations and deported Palestinian civilians" Resolution 636: "...‘deeply regrets’ Israeli deportation of Palestinian civilians Resolution 641: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s continuing deportation of Palestinians Resolution 672: "...‘condemns’ Israel for violence against Palestinians at the Haram al-Sharif/Temple Mount Resolution 673: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s refusal to cooperate with the United Nations Resolution 681: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s resumption of the deportation of Palestinians Resolution 694: "...‘deplores’ Israel’s deportation of Palestinians and calls on it to ensure their safe and immediate return Resolution 726: "...‘strongly condemns’ Israel’s deportation of Palestinians Resolution 799: "...‘strongly condemns’ Israel’s deportation of 413 Palestinians and calls for their immediate return.
